By and large, western buddhism was packaged as a product and heavily retconned to a western (and psuedo-scientific) perspective.  Individual practitioners (or interested parties) further retcon or read in what they wish to see - largely along their own interests.  Case in point, emjay likes psychology and neuroscience..and so sees it in whatever is being referred to as "buddhist philosophy".  

It's entirely likely that whatever emjay is referring to as buddhist philosophy bares about as much resemblance to the religion of buddhism as a fish does to an elephant.
